Description

An unexpected union...

Mikolas Petrides is using marriage as a vital business merger, which finally repays his grandfather for rescuing him from the horrors of his childhood. But, when he lifts his new bride's veil, it's Viveka Brice. who is not the woman he was expecting!

When chambermaid Kyra Pappas enters the hotel suite, she's not expecting a marriage proposal! But tycoon Cristo Kiriakis believes she will make the perfect convenient bride to help secure a vital deal - and in return, he'll help her find her long-lost family.

When Nurse Amy Prentice takes her son to the island of Constantis to show him his Greek heritage, the last person she expects to see is Dr Nico Leonides - the man who broke her heart...and Jacob's dad!



About the Author
When Canadian Dani Collins found romance novels in high school she wondered how one trained for such an awesome job. She wrote for over two decades without publishing, but remained inspired by the romance message that if you hang in there you'll find a happy ending. In May of 2012, Harlequin Presents bought her manuscript in a two-book deal. She's since published more than thirty books with them and is definitely living happily ever after. Award-winning author Jennifer Faye pens fun contemporary romances. Internationally published with books translated into more than a dozen languages, she is a two-time winner of the RT Book Reviews Reviewers' Choice Award and the CataRomance Reviewers' Choice Award. Now living her dream, she resides with her very patient husband and Writer Kitty. When she's not plotting out her next romance, you can find her with a mug of tea and a book. Learn more at https://jenniferfaye.com/. Jennifer Taylor has been writing Mills & Boon novels for some time, but discovered Medical Romance books relatively recently. Having worked in scientific research, she was so captivated by these heart-warming stories that she immediately set out to write them herself. Jennifer's hobbies include reading and travelling. She lives in northwest England. Visit Jennifer's blog at jennifertaylorauthor.wordpress.com
